Le cours de français
When I was in grade three, our French teacher had a “Student of the Week” program. Each Friday at the end of our French lesson, she would award one of my classmates a certificate purportedly acknowledging their positive behaviour throughout the preceding five days.
I say one of my classmates because I never earned this designation. Not once in the entire third year.
Every Friday when it was the end of French class, I would sit up a little straighter in my seat and fold my hands neatly on top of my desk. I would hope.
I remember making it my goal to earn this coveted certificate one week, making an extra effort to be “good”. On Thursday I asked the teacher if she had chosen the student of the week yet, with all the innocence and hope only an 8 year old can display.
Spoiler alert: I didn’t get it.
I never did.
